Abena Apraku, M.D., is certified in psychiatry by the American Board of Psychiatry and Neurology. Dr. Apraku specializes in treating psychiatric issues via telemedicine and has helped thousands of patients through her private practice. Education Before starting in private practice, Dr. Apraku served as Chief Resident of adult psychiatry at Drexel University, where she completed her residency program. She earned her Doctor of Medicine degree from Ross University School of Medicine ? Academic Campus and holds a Bachelor of Science degree from the University of Virginia. Locations Dr. Apraku is available to see patients located in any of the following states: Alabama, Arizona, California, Florida, Georgia, Massachusetts, Minnesota, Pennsylvania, and Texas.

Apraku Psychiatry is an out-of-network provider and does not contract with insurance companies. However, patients with out-of-network benefits may be able to seek reimbursement through their insurance carrier using a superbill. These itemized medical invoices include diagnostic and procedural codes required for out-of-network benefit claims, which are typically accepted by PPO plans. Payment is collected after service. All major credit, debit, HSA, and FSA cards are accepted. Fees as of January 1, 2025 are: $348 for a 75-minute initial evaluation, $248 for a 30-minute follow-up, $298 for a 50-minute therapy session. No-shows and cancellations made with less than 48 hours’ notice are subject to a $148 fee. For any billing questions, please contact the practice before scheduling.
